Three hardcore Maoists including a female cadre carrying Rs 1 lakh reward each on their heads surrendered in the extremist-hit Malkangiri district of Odisha on Thursday on the occasion of Republic Day.

The surrendered ultras have been identified as Manoj alias Mati Madhi (22/24 years) of Daldali village, Pandu Kabasi (27 years) and Aite Karttami (21 years), all from Daldali village under Mathili police limits in Malkangiri district.

The trio was active members of the Dandakaranya Special Zonal Committee (DKSZC) of CPI (Maoist). 

As per the police, Manoj had joined the banned CPI (Maoist) party in 2017 and worked as a Party Member of Mahupadar LOS Kangerghati AC under DKSZC. He was carrying a cash reward of Rs 1 lakh on his head.

Pandu had joined the Maoist organisation in the same year. Prior to his joining the Maoist group, he was working as a militia commander and was carrying a cash reward of Rs 1 lakh announced by the Odisha government.

Moreover, Aite Karttami joined the banned CPI (Maoist) party in 2022. She was also carrying a cash reward of Rs 1 lakh on her head.

The surrendered ultras said they got disillusioned with the party leaders after realising that they were doing nothing for the development of their area and were only concerned about their own interests.

“They will be properly rehabilitated and will receive monetary assistance as per the Surrender and Rehabilitation Scheme of the Government of Odisha. They will also get financial assistance for building a house, pursuing studies, and getting training in a trade/vocation of their will,” Malkangiri police said in a statement.
